Family Practice Physician
Location: Eglin Air Force Base, Florida
Schedule: Monday through Friday, 6:30 a.m. to 5:30 p.m., minimum of 9 working hours per day with a 1-hour unpaid lunch
PPDG is seeking qualified Family Practice Physicians to provide comprehensive medical care to patients at Eglin Air Force Base. The physician will evaluate and treat emergent, urgent, and non-emergent patients ranging from newborns to adults over age 65. Responsibilities include scheduled appointments, walk-in care, telephone consultations, preoperative consultations, preventive care, and coordination with specialty providers.

Job Duties:
- Examine, diagnose, and treat patients within the physician’s approved scope of practice and clinical privileges
- Prescribe appropriate courses of treatment
- Provide preventive and health-maintenance services, including annual physical examinations, education, and counseling
- Order diagnostic testing and coordinate consultations or referrals
- Consult with specialty physicians to support continuity of care
- Provide instruction or assistance to other healthcare professionals
- Participate in staff meetings, case discussions, continuing education, and quality-improvement activities
- Maintain an assigned patient panel of approximately 1,250 patients
- Meet the standard of approximately 100 appointments per week, including 80 face-to-face and 20 virtual appointments
- Conduct a minimum of 10 routine peer reviews per month
- Complete an average of 15 Periodic Health Assessments per month
- Complete an average of 5 Medical Evaluation Boards per month
- Complete an average of 10 deployment clearances per month
